BLOOD DONATION CAMP : 47 AIR DEFENCE REGIMENT

  UDHAMPUR: As a part of its Golden Jubilee Celebrations, 47 Air Defence Regiment  conducted a blood donation camp on the 17th & 18th March 2012 at the Unit premises in coordination with Government District Hospital, Udhampur.

Raised on 1st April, 1962 at Namkum, Ranchi, the Unit has been serving
  the nation in times of peace and war in the highest traditions of the Indian Army. The Unit has proved its mettle in every major battle the country has fought since its raising. The unit has also contributed tremendously in maintaining internal security of the country and provided relief during various natural calamities and other disturbances in internal peace.

Reiterating its commitment to the nation, the blood donation camp was
  conducted to donate life saving blood for the fellow countrymen in keeping with the ethos of the Army. About 250 units of blood were collected from all ranks of the regiment and donated to District Hospital, Udhampur. 
 
The Commanding Officer Colonel Aman Puri inaugurated the camp by donating a unit of blood himself. Dr Chandra Prakash, Superintendent District Hospital, Udhampur and his team members thanked the Unit for the magnanimous donations of the much needed life saving blood.
